Transaction 376e341c961845dff3fff07f91f1bb46244c03dbe3aa5ae5e04dc44d8e9d5571

2 Input
1 Outputs
  • 376e341c961845dff3fff07f91f1bb46244c03dbe3aa5ae5e04dc44d8e9d5571:0
  • value  416808
    address  35aqkFhVZ2axcFPW9rfpiDHV5ERFotiJAw